台达PLC寄存器数据输入 点击:1449 | 回复:3



woxingshan

    
  • 精华:0帖
  • 求助:2帖
  • 帖子:2帖 | 28回
  • 年度积分:0
  • 历史总积分:6
  • 注册:2013年5月09日
发表于:2014-05-18 21:07:08
楼主

求助各位前辈,我用台达PLC EH3控制步进电机往返运动,在触摸屏寄存器中更改脉冲频率,似乎没有读入PLC中,电机开始运动后往返速度很快,然而在PLC中设置成常数往返速度正常,一共有四组脉冲控制四个电机,另外三个正常,这是什么原因呢?大侠帮帮 啊啊寄存器地址一致




自动化-张

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 70回
  • 年度积分:0
  • 历史总积分:9350
  • 注册:2013年8月01日
发表于:2014-05-19 08:02:37
1楼

检查一下寄存器有没有重复,或者在程序里寄存器已经被使用了,还有寄存器有没有超出了使用范围,或者直接把出问题的寄存器换成D0,看有没有问题,看你的情况像是程序里有指令一直在给出问题的寄存器赋值

jsyljb

  • 精华:0帖
  • 求助:0帖
  • 帖子:5帖 | 1289回
  • 年度积分:0
  • 历史总积分:5847
  • 注册:2011年4月24日
发表于:2014-05-19 08:44:34
2楼

检查一下脉冲输出指令的参数?譬如,16位指令占用1个数据寄存器,32位指令占用连续2个数据寄存器。此外指令执行中,无法更改数据!

woxingshan

  • 精华:0帖
  • 求助:2帖
  • 帖子:2帖 | 28回
  • 年度积分:0
  • 历史总积分:6
  • 注册:2013年5月09日
发表于:2014-05-30 20:38:53
3楼

呵呵,谢谢各位啦,将PLC恢复出厂设置,再上传就好了

 


热门招聘
相关主题

官方公众号

智造工程师